Impact of crisis noted at SUK day
Source: Chronicle News Service
Imphal, September 18 2024:
The 13th foundation day of Students' Union of Kangleipak (SUK) was celebrated at its Wangkhei office on Wednesday.
Speaking on the occasion, SUK president Ningthoujam Dhanakumar noted that the ongoing crisis in the state has severely impacted the students with many in a dilemma over career option.
Expressing concern that certain individuals and groups seem to be scheming to mislead the students, he referred to an unfamiliar organisation christened All Manipur Students mobilising students to assemble at DM College for taking out a protest rally on Wednesday.
Further stating that six major student bodies in the state are unaware of the said group, and have no clue about brainchild of the new organisation, Dhanakumar remarked that students are most vulnerable to face unwanted consequences if nefarious elements succeed in wooing the youngsters to launch agitation.
As such it is imperative that students remain and understand the underlying reasons for any agitation, rather than being exploited by deceitful elements.
The president also stressed the importance of collectively working to address the crisis and restore peace in the state.
As part of the foundation day celebration, edibles were distributed to various children and old age homes.
